"Hooked on a Feeling" is a 1968 pop song, written by Mark James and originally performed by B. J. Thomas. Thomas's version featured the sound of the electric sitar (played by Reggie Young ) and reached No. 5 in 1969 on the Billboard Hot 100 .
"Are 'Friends' Electric?" is a 1979 song by the English band Tubeway Army. Taken from their album Replicas, it was released as a single in May 1979 and reached number one in the UK Singles Chart, staying there for four weeks. "Hooked" is a song performed by American boy band Why Don't We. The song was released as a digital download on June 7, 2018 by Signature and Atlantic Records, as the lead single from their debut studio album 8 Letters. [1] The song peaked at number twenty-two on the US Bubbling Under Hot 100 Singles chart. [2]

"Hooked" is a song recorded by American country music singer Dylan Scott. It was included exclusively on the deluxe edition of his self-titled album on Curb Records . The song was written by Lindsay Rimes, Seth Ennis , and Morgan Evans .
